Crews tackle fire inside derelict building

Fire engine

Crews have extinguished a fire inside a derelict building in Stoke-on-Trent.

We were called at 4.45pm yesterday (Thursday 26 March) to Westport Road, Burslem, following reports of smoke coming from a derelict building.

Three appliances attended the scene and used a hose reel jet to extinguish the fire.

Nobody was reported injured.

The cause of the fire was deemed to be deliberate, and the incident has been left with colleagues from Staffordshire Police and the local council.

Crews left the scene at around 8.15pm.
